Visualizzazione dei risultati da 1 a 9 su 9
  1. #1

    [VB6] problema con DATA1

    Salve ho un problema con il DATA1,se lo imposto nella proprietà solo su readonly = true,quando visiono va bene ma se voglio aggiungere o modificare i dati, mi da errore,come posso fare da codice in modo che quando voglio aggiungere dati diventi readonly = false ci ho provato ma non va,mi date un aiuto grazie.



    Alarico_Re

  2. #2
    Dici pochissimo sul tuo progetto. Fornisci informazioni su cosa deve fare il tuo progetto.
    Giorgio
    L'esperienza è il tipo di insegnante più difficile. Prima ti fa l'esame, e poi ti spiega la lezione. (Oscar Wilde)

  3. #3
    Ciao Giorgio mi spiego meglio sto creando un nuovo software di statistiche sul gioco del lotto,dapprima sto incominciando a creare l'archivio.ho usato un comando DATA1 con una matrice di 55 text1box per visualizzare le estrazioni del lotto ,il tutto funziona perfettamente,unico problema e che quando visiono le estrazioni l'archivio non è protetto e quindi se qualcuno inserisce qualcosa , i dati si modificano,ho provato a mettere la proprietà del DATA1 a readonly = true e fin qui tutto ok, i dati non vengono modificati.ma nel momento che devo aggiungere un nuovo record mi da un errore di archivio chiuso.ho provato tramite codice ma non ci riesco.mi dai una mano grazie.


    Alarico_Re

  4. #4
    metti per es text1(0).locked=true
    Giorgio
    L'esperienza è il tipo di insegnante più difficile. Prima ti fa l'esame, e poi ti spiega la lezione. (Oscar Wilde)

  5. #5
    Ciao ho provato non va

  6. #6
    Originariamente inviato da Alarico_Re
    Ciao ho provato non va
    Spiegami bene cosa non va e perchè non va.
    Ciao.
    Giorgio
    L'esperienza è il tipo di insegnante più difficile. Prima ti fa l'esame, e poi ti spiega la lezione. (Oscar Wilde)

  7. #7
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    Alarico non vedo come si possano modificare i dati s etu non agisci sul database. Non ho mai usato il comando data ma credo sia impossibile

    comunque se devi solo visualizzare i dati meglio bloccare le caselle di testo

    codice:
    for i =0 to 54
    text1(i).Locked = true
    next i
    le blocca tutte non solo la prima
    tieni presente che nel codice ipotizzo che ci siano 54 caselle di testo(55-1) che si chiamino text1

    aggiungo che il codice va inserito non appena hai caricato i dati
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


  8. #8
    Ciao Ciro 78
    tutto ok. grazie


    Alarico_RE

  9. #9
    Moderatore di Javascript L'avatar di ciro78
    Registrato dal
    Sep 2000
    residenza
    Napoli
    Messaggi
    8,514
    prego
    Ciro Marotta - Programmatore JAVA - PHP
    Preferisco un fallimento alle mie condizioni che un successo alle condizioni altrui.


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2025 vBulletin Solutions, Inc. All rights reserved.